Why plumbers don’t show up
There are several reasons why the plumber isn’t able to show at a scheduled appointment. Emergencies may arise, which can force the plumber to prioritize the most urgent problems. Overbooking can also occur, particularly during busy times which can cause scheduling conflicts. Also, miscommunication is an issue, regardless of a misinterpretation of the details of an appointment or an error when booking the appointment. To avoid such issues plumbing companies should provide backup technicians in case of emergencies or sudden delays. Improving communication protocols like confirming appointment details with the customer, can also help to reduce scheduling conflicts and miscommunication.
What should you do if your plumber isn’t showing up
If your plumber does not show up for a scheduled appointment, the initial step should be to contact the company to inquire about the delay. It’s possible that your plumber was delayed due to unexpected situations or conflicts with scheduling. In certain instances it might be necessary to reschedule the appointment or seek service from another provider if the delay is extended.
How to reschedule an appointment for plumbing
In order to reschedule an appointment with a plumber it is important to give the most notice possible for the plumber. This allows the plumbing company to modify their schedule and come up with a new time that’s suitable for both parties. Being flexible with scheduling options will also ensure a prompt appointment. It is essential to confirm the appointment details including the time, date and location is essential in order to ensure that there is no confusion.
